Calhoun County, Michigan is home to a plethora of religious congregations that cater to the spiritual needs of its residents. The county is host to churches of many different denominations, including Baptist, Lutheran, Methodist, Presbyterian, Episcopal, and Roman Catholic. Each church serves its own unique congregation and provides a safe place for worship and spiritual guidance. These places of worship serve as an integral part of the community by providing their members with opportunities to connect with each other and with their faith. Through social events, bible studies, prayer meetings, and other activities they foster relationships between members of the community that extend beyond their walls. By providing spiritual guidance and support for those in need they play an important role in creating a strong sense of community within Calhoun County.
